Definitions
having the power or quality of deciding
Used in a sentence
“She saw to my meals; but the what and the when and the how of our eating was always controlled by her own decidings.”
“By keeping the court's public work mystified and secret, the justices, like [Clarence] Thomas, denigrate how important the actual deciding of cases is to the American people.”
“The cost turned out to be the deciding factor in our final choice.”
